"[31], A study of the estimated bite force at the canine teeth of a large sample of living and fossil mammalian predators, when adjusted for the body mass, found that for placental mammals the bite force at the canines (in newtons/kilogram of body weight) was greatest in the dire wolf (163), followed among the modern canids by the four hypercarnivores that often prey on animals larger than themselves: the African hunting dog (142), the gray wolf (136), the dhole (112), and the dingo (108). [22], Dire wolf remains having the youngest geological ages are dated at 9,440YBP at Brynjulfson Cave, Boone County, Missouri,[32][108] 9,860YBP at Rancho La Brea, California, and 10,690YBP at La Mirada, California. The Rancho LaBrea tar pits located near Los Angeles in Southern California are a collection of pits of sticky asphalt deposits that differ in deposition time from 40,000 to 12,000YBP. A 1993 study proposed that the higher frequency of tooth breakage among Pleistocene carnivores compared with living carnivores was not the result of hunting larger game, something that might be assumed from the larger size of the former. Localities in Mexico where dire wolf remains have been collected include ElCedazo in Aguascalientes, Comond Municipality in Baja California Sur, ElCedral in San Luis Potos, ElTajo Quarry near Tequixquiac, state of Mexico, Valsequillo in Puebla, Lago de Chapala in Jalisco, Loltun Cave in Yucatn, Potrecito in Sinaloa, San Josecito Cave near Aramberri in Nuevo Len and Trapa in Sonora. [18], In 1984 a study by Bjrn Kurtn recognized a geographic variation within the dire wolf populations and proposed two subspecies: Canis dirus guildayi (named by Kurtn in honor of the paleontologist John E. Guilday) for specimens from California and Mexico that exhibited shorter limbs and longer teeth, and Canis dirus dirus for specimens east of the North American Continental Divide that exhibited longer limbs and shorter teeth.
